The drywall cracks that matter (and the ones that don’t)

Not every crack means a structural problem. Common “seasonal movement” signs:

  • Thin hairline cracks near corners or ceilings
  • Small nail pops on exterior-facing walls
  • Slight separation at trim lines

But you should call a home renovations team when you see:

  • Long stair-step cracks (especially near doors/windows)
  • Repeated cracking in the same area after patching
  • Soft spots, bubbling paint, or staining (possible moisture)

That’s where professional drywall repair becomes more than cosmetic—it’s part of protecting the home.

Moisture awareness: the hidden driver of repairs

If you suspect water damage, don’t just cover it up. Moisture can affect insulation, framing, drywall, and indoor air quality. A reputable contractor will locate the source first (roof, flashing, plumbing, window seal, exterior gaps), then repair the interior correctly.
